Compressor Control Course

Consultant/Trainer: Jan van Opstal

The Petrogenium Compressor Control Course is focused on the Process Control of Axial- and Centrifugal compressors, driven by Gas turbines, Electrical motors and Steam turbines.

The course covers Compressor Capacity controls and Anti-Surge Controls. This course is provided by a trainer with 35 years of industry experience, and the main focus is on practical cases as well as demonstrations in UNISIM®* Dynamics simulation software.

Learning Objectives

  • Compressor Capacity Control Methods
  • Compressor Anti-Surge Control Systems
  • Project execution of Compressor Control systems
  • Commissioning and Start-up of Compressor Control Systems
  • Surge testing of Axial- and Centrifugal compressors
  • Steam Turbine Control system focused on Woodward® 509
DAY 1
Compressor Capacity Control
  • General introduction to Centrifugal- and Axial Compressors
  • Types of Compressor Capacity Controls
  • Types of Compressor drives: GT, Steam Turbine and Electrical drives
  • Compressor Performance Curves
  • UNISIM® Dynamics demonstration
Compressor Anti-Surge Controls
  • Components in Anti-Surge Control
  • From Compressor Performance curves to Anti-Surge Control strategy
  • Anti-Surge Control Instrumentation
  • UNISIM® Dynamics demonstration

DAY 2
  • General Control Theory
  • General PID controller tuning
  • Parallel Compressor Control strategies
  • Compressor Surge testing
  • Compressor Control designs all phases of projects

DAY 3
Compressor Control extension
  • Anti-surge control valves
  • Coast Down Surge
  • Compressor Control Troubleshooting
  • Compressor Control Monitoring
  • Compressor with IGVs
  • Steam Turbine control Woodward® 5009

DAY 4
Compressor Control and Process Safety
  • Compressors and Overpressure Scenarios
  • Compressor and HAZOP studies
  • Compressor and LOPA Studies
  • Compressor and IEC-61511 Process Safety compliances
